ext4-win-driver는 Chris Thomas에 의해 만들어졌으며, Windows 데스크탑에서 로컬 환경 내에서 Linux ext4 볼륨을 읽을 수 있는 방법을 제공합니다. 이 드라이버는 ext4 파티션을 운영 체제에 노출시켜 사용자가 가상 머신을 사용하지 않고도 기본 Windows 도구로 파일을 열 수 있도록 합니다. 이 드라이버는 작은 런타임 발자국과 투명한 코드 검토를 강조하며, 직접적인 크로스 플랫폼 파일 접근이 필요한 고급 사용자, 듀얼 부트 관리자 및 포렌식 기술자를 대상으로 합니다.
드라이버가 데스크탑 환경과 통합되는 방법
드라이버는 커널 수준에서 설치되어 Linux 형식의 볼륨을 Windows 저장소 계층의 일부로 표시하여 표준 데스크탑 도구에서 접근할 수 있도록 합니다. 실제로 드라이버는 마운트된 볼륨을 등록하여 다른 로컬 드라이브와 나란히 나타나게 하여 Explorer와 명령줄 유틸리티가 ext4로 저장된 파일에서 작업할 수 있도록 합니다. 이는 사용자 공간에서 실행되는 파일 브라우저와 다릅니다, 통합이 별도의 뷰어를 통해 이루어지는 것이 아니라 셸 아래에서 발생하기 때문입니다.
시스템 영향 및 자원 사용에 대한 기대 사항
이 프로젝트는 전체 가상화된 Linux 인스턴스나 무거운 래퍼 프로세스를 실행하지 않기 때문에 경량 접근 방식을 설명합니다. 이는 정상적인 데스크탑 작업이 추가 VM 프로세스 없이 계속 진행되며, 오버헤드는 볼륨이 활성화될 때 커널 수준의 I/O 처리에서 주로 발생합니다. 성능은 드라이브 활동 패턴에 따라 달라집니다, 따라서 무거운 읽기 부하는 추가된 사용자 공간 계층이 아닌 기본 디스크 성능을 반영합니다.
생산 시스템에서 사용하기에 얼마나 안전한가
개발자는 드라이버가 주로 읽기 지향적이며 검토를 위해 오픈 소스로 제공된다고 언급하지만, 커널 드라이버는 잘못 사용될 경우 디스크 데이터에 내재된 위험을 동반합니다. 서명되지 않은 드라이버를 로드하려면 서명 강제를 비활성화해야 할 수 있으므로, 관리자는 백업 없이 중요한 시스템 볼륨에서 이를 실행하는 것을 피해야 합니다. 데이터 검색 및 포렌식 분석과 같은 사용 사례가 이 위험 프로필에 가장 적합합니다.
설치 및 운영에 기술 지식이 필요한가
설치하려면 Windows 드라이버 관리 및 드라이버 서명 절차에 대한 친숙함이 필요하므로 비기술 사용자는 학습 곡선에 직면하게 됩니다. 저장소와 문서는 수동 설정 및 커뮤니티 검토를 지원하지만, 명령줄 단계 및 드라이버 로딩 작업을 예상해야 합니다. 이 도구는 일반 데스크탑 사용자보다 저수준 구성에 익숙한 사용자를 대상으로 합니다.
기술적으로 숙련된 사용자를 위한 실용적인 도구
드라이버는 수동 커널 수준 관리를 수용하면서 직접적인 크로스 플랫폼 파일 접근이 필요한 고급 사용자에게 실용적인 옵션입니다. 변경하기 전에 보조 또는 비핵심 볼륨에서 테스트하고 백업을 유지하십시오. 서명되지 않은 드라이버 처리 및 저수준 접근은 운영 위험을 증가시킵니다. 서명 및 설치를 관리할 수 있는 시스템 관리자 및 포렌식 전문가에게 이 도구는 신뢰할 수 있는 틈새 시장을 제공합니다. 추천합니다.